Output 666e68061503b07dcf0a494cf1c0a04de91ceb1cfdd68eb5c7964fa7d62698ab:1

value
71089015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259923ca58a002691a69cd762cd212dbbbd9e9b8 OP_EQUAL
address
357pNyttgJHkCzrEMtGKAX92RUqaMcPXSZ
transaction
666e68061503b07dcf0a494cf1c0a04de91ceb1cfdd68eb5c7964fa7d62698ab
spent
true